Overview

Kanchenjunga North and south Base camp Trek is less known than the Everest Base Camp Trek or the Annapurna Base Camp Trek. The trek takes you through fascinating Rai, Limbu and Sherpa community villages. Kanchenjunga (Treasure of the Snow) 8,586 m. is the third highest mountain in the world. From the eastern border of Nepal and India’s Sikkim. In Sherpa community,the name Kanchenjunga means ‘five treasures of snow’ which hints at the spectacular mountain views that awaits.

The trails goes northwards to Ghunsa (Beautiful Buddhist Sherpa community’s village) where it apart it climbs  to the Kanchenjunga North Base camp 5143m (Pangpema) going through the  spectacular high alpine landscapes and enjoy to see Himalayan wild animals and bird. After north base camp then a descent to Ghunsa village and it then goes east via 2 passes Mirgin la and Selel la pass crossing through beautiful Mountain views and specially Janu Himal (Kumbhakarna Himal) and continues to the Yalung Base camp 4500m and lower Kanchenjunga South base camp. After then it goes back south to Taplejung via new route Torongding to Taplethok. We can trek the same old route via Yamphudin too.

Kanchenjunga region is one of the least densely populated areas in Nepal. This trek goes through the Kanchenjunga conservation Area, Managed by local communities in partnership with WWF. Specially highlight of this area pristine forests. High-altitude wetlands are home to the endangered snow leopard, alpine meadows, Red panda, the Himalayan black bear, Himalayan deer and clouded leopard.

  • Day 8 : Trek from Ghunsa to Khambachen (4,050m)
    • Altitude: 4,050 m
    • Duration: 5-6 hours
    • Accommodation: Lodge
    • Meal: B L D

    The trail follows terminal morain ot the Janu glacier. Although there is only the occasional glimpse of a snow caped peak, the views to the north and east gradually opens out to include the peaks of Phole, Sobithonge and Jannu rising majestically above the moraines of the Jannu Glacier. We have good opportunity to see wildlife sua as blue sheep, mountain goat, marmot and birds of prey like falcon and mountain eagle. Beyond the landslide the trail levels, traverses the hillside and finally descends to the small summer settlement of Kambachen. Overnight in lodge at Khambachen

  • Day 9 : Trek from Khambachen to Lhonak
    • Altitude: 4,785 m
    • Duration: 5-6 hours
    • Accommodation: Lodge
    • Meal: B L D

    The trek will continue heading to Lhonak. An easy trail continues up the west bank of the river. The view ahead becomes increasingly impressive, but attention is drawn to the upper reaches of the Ramtang Glacier, which feeds off Kambachen, the mighty western outlier of the Kangchenjunga massif. Another hour of level walking leads to the snout of the Kanchenjunga glacier across whose moraines Pyramid Peak rises at the head of the valley. It can be a windy spot. There are wonderful mountain views in all directions with the ice flutings of Wedge Peak and the snowy ramparts of Nepal and Tent Peaks presenting the ideal backdrop for a colorful sunset. Overnight in lodge at Lhonak.

  • Day 10 : Trek to Pangpema, Kanchenjunga North Base camp (5140m) and return to Lhonak
    • Altitude: 5,140 m / 4,785 m
    • Duration: 6-7 hours
    • Accommodation: Lodge
    • Meal: B L D

    Today is a spectacular day and close to view third highest mountain in the world. The route to Pangpema from Lhonak is on a deceptively rising track which follows a shelf alongside the lateral moraine of the Kangchenjunga Glacier. The views are stunning as progress is made up the valley with Wedge, Nepal, Tent and Pyramid peaks all revealing themselves, along with the Sharphu peaks dominating the horizon down the valley. You continue to Pangpema where the view to the south opens up to reveal the Twins and, finally, the great north faces of Kangchenjunga and Yarlung Kang. Pangpema is located on a small grassy shelf above the glacier,the panoramic views are breathtaking from here. Prayer flags adorn a large boulder after taking photo and explore the North KBC then you retrace your steps to Lhonak, Overnight in lodge at Lhonak.
